    Commodore A Madhavarao (Retd.) has become the Chairman and Managing Director of Bharat Dynamics Limited (BDL). He has been with BDL since March 2020 and was previously the Executive Director and Director (Technical) with additional responsibilities as Director (Production).

    Commodore Madhavarao has an impressive educational background, with degrees in Electrical Engineering, Electronics & Telecommunication, Defence Studies, Finance, and Management Studies. He has had a successful career in the Indian Navy for over 30 years.

    During his time at BDL, Commodore Madhavarao played a crucial role in establishing a Product Support Group for the Indian Armed Forces, improving research and development activities, and creating an efficient supply chain. He also contributed to the development of infrastructure in BDL to support the manufacturing of advanced missiles. His efforts in signing contracts with the Indian Armed Forces/Ministry of Defence and other foreign countries have significantly contributed to the company’s current order book.

    In the Indian Navy, Commodore Madhavarao participated in important operations like ‘Kargil’ and ‘Parakram’. He was involved in setting up the Nuclear Safety organization for Nuclear Submarines and played a key role in the induction of Nuclear Submarine Chakra. He also served on three frontline ships and held key positions in strategic planning and policy-making.

    Commodore Madhavarao has extensive experience with Naval Dockyards, including serving as the General Manager Technical at Naval Dockyard Visakhapatnam. He was responsible for preparing long-term plans for dockyard modernization.

    As a member of BDL’s top management and the Indian Navy, Commodore Madhavarao has shown exceptional leadership in supporting defense programs under ‘Make-in-India’ initiatives, benefiting both the company and the nation.
